I knew they were taller but didn't realize they were wider as well. Is this your first Gallery Edition? I've never looked inside one.


message 1970: by Reece (new)

Reece (mrrallentando) | 309 comments Yes, this is my first. It reproduces the original art in full scale. The width is necessary to showcase the original art without shrinking it down, even though many of the pages don't use the full width of the page.

Nickviola | 1019 comments My first Valiant Deluxe books arrived: XO Vol 1 and Dr. Mirage and they are pretty sexy. They have this great knit matted black finish and really clean embossing (not like the old Marvel omnis) and the paper is pretty thick with bright artwork. Very impressed, excited to start collecting these regularly.
